Plot
A deadly virus is stolen from the high-security laboratory of a biotechnology company. Although the thief can be found, lifeless and bleeding from the nose and ears, the danger is not over yet: A gang of unscrupulous criminals is also on the hunt for the virus. Super-GAU at Oxenford Medical: A lab technician has stolen a rabbit infected with the deadly Madoba-2 virus from the high-security laboratory near Edinburgh. After the thief's gruesome death by infection, a frantic damage limitation operation begins. Toni Gallo, the head of security at Oxenford, realizes that the theft is only the prelude to an even greater catastrophe, because only a few days later criminals attack the laboratory and steal the virus. When a terrible snowstorm condemns the police to inactivity, Toni takes up the pursuit of the perpetrators alone...
